[实用新型]基于单片机的激光无线通信演示仪有效
申请号: | 201320095676.4 | 申请日: | 2013-03-01 |
公开(公告)号: | CN203217845U | 公开(公告)日: | 2013-09-25 |
发明(设计)人: | 蔡本晓;余冬至;王玉;汪友梅;尤素萍;黄华 | 申请(专利权)人: | 杭州电子科技大学 |
主分类号: | G09B23/18 | 分类号: | G09B23/18 |
代理公司: | 杭州求是专利事务所有限公司 33200 | 代理人: | 杜军 |
地址: | 310018 浙*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 基于 单片机 激光 无线通信 演示 | ||
技术领域
本实用新型属于电子、通信领域,涉及一种基于单片机的激光无线通信演示仪。
背景技术
采用光作为通信的载体,频带资源丰富,通信容量巨大,能实现高速的信息传递。光通信主要包括光纤光通信和激光无线通信两个领域,其中光纤通信技术已日趋成熟,成为应用主流。但是,激光无线通信因为摆脱了架设光纤线缆的束缚,能够节省光缆铺设的成本并且可以应用在光缆无法铺设的场合,未来有非常大的发展空间。现有的激光无线通信设备多为较大型的大气激光通信设备,价格昂贵、体积大、重量大,不便用于课堂、实验室及科技馆等场所教学演示。
发明内容
本实用新型针对现有技术的不足,提供了一种基于单片机的激光无线通信演示仪。
本实用新型包括通信发射端和通信接收端。发射端包括单片机PIC16F877A芯片、按键输入模块、半导体激光器;接收端包括单片机PIC16F877A芯片、光电接收模块、数码管显示模块。
所述的通信发射端中单片机PIC16F877A芯片RB0~RB3端口与4*4矩阵键盘的扫描输入端连接,RC0~RC3与4*4矩阵键盘扫描输出端连接,RD0端口驱动半导体激光器。
所述的通信接收端中单片机PIC16F877A芯片RB0端口与光电接收模块输出端连接,RB7端口连接一位数码管公共端,RC0~RC6与数码管其它端口连接。通信接收端对RB0端口的电平进行采样判决。
本实用新型的有益效果是:实时无线通信,且电路简单,成本低廉,可作为教学演示及二次开发平台。
附图说明
图1为本实用新型发射端的结构示意图;
图2为本实用新型接收端的结构示意图;
图3为本实用新型发射端的工作流程图;
图4为本实用新型接收端的工作流程图。
具体实施方式
如图1所示,本实用新型发射端包括单片机PIC16F877A芯片、按键输入模块、半导体激光器。
所述的单片机PIC16F877A芯片RB0~RB3端口与4*4矩阵键盘的扫描输入端连接,RC0~RC3与4*4矩阵键盘扫描输出端连接,RD0端口驱动半导体激光器。
如图2所示,本实用新型接收端包括单片机PIC16F877A芯片、光电接收模块、数码管显示模块。
所述的单片机PIC16F877A芯片RB0端口与光电接收模块输出端连接,RB7端口连接一位数码管公共端,RC0~RC6与数码管其它端口连接。
如图3所示,本实用新型发射端工作流程:开启电源,单片机启动复位电路,中断、IO接口、定时器进行初始化。判断是否处于发射数据模式,若处于发射数据模式,循环再判断,当芯片不处于发射数据模式时,进行按键扫描检测,定时器中断开启,初始化定时器。中断流程为,判断8位数据是否发送完成。若未发送完,则继续等待下一次定时器中断,继续发送下一位数据;若发送完成,则RD0端口回到高电平,屏蔽定时器中断,退出发送数据模式,所有计数、标志清零。
如图4所示,本实用新型接收端工作流程:开启电源,单片机启动复位电路,IO接口、定时器进行初始化,开启外部INT引脚中断,屏蔽定时器中断。判断是否处于接收数据模式,若处于接收数据模式则循环再判断,若不处于接收数据模式,则驱动数码管显示接收的数字。中断流程为,判断中断源,若为外部引脚中断,屏蔽外部中断,开启定时器中断,初始化定时器;若为定时器中断,判断8位数据是否接收完成,若接收完成,屏蔽定时器中断,开启外部引脚中断,所有计数、标志清零,退出接收数据模式,若数据未接收完成,对RB0端口电平进行采样判决,储存数据。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州电子科技大学,未经杭州电子科技大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201320095676.4/2.html,转载请声明来源钻瓜专利网。